What is one difference between a Jobseeker allowance and Employment Support Allowance?

JSA is for people who are available for, capable and actively seeking work or working less than 16 hours per week. ESA is for people who are unable to work due to illness or disability.


What Benefits does Class 2 NI entitle you to?

Class 2 National Insurance contributions (NI) are paid by self-employed individuals and entitle them to certain state benefits, such as the State Pension, Maternity Allowance, and Bereavement Support Payment. It also helps to build up qualifying years for other benefits like Jobseeker's Allowance, Employment and Support Allowance, and Bereavement Allowance.


Do you have to declare monthly payments from income protection insurance to employment support office -can you claim?

The job centre may take any benefit that you receive from this kind of insurance into account when claiming job-seekers allowance. You need to check with the job centre as it depends on personal circumstances.
